12H Autoraid - no address table - arrayrecover fails

Greetings,

We have an old K server running HP-UX 10.20 connected to an old Autoraid...

Yesterday, one of the controller failed (no redundancy).

I made some searches and found this thread that matches my problem:


However, I can't find any Recover command under the "Cntl Changes" menu.

When I try to run arrayrecover from the Unix prompt, I get:

# arrayrecover -p 0000001385AA
Firmware capability level < 3 on subsystem: 0000001385AA

The current firmware version of the autoraid is: HP32.

Do I have to upgrade it in order to recover the array configuration?
